    Types of Fame and Their Characteristics

    There are various types of fame, each with its own set of characteristics and requirements:

    • Traditional Fame: Achieved through mainstream media, such as television, film, or music.
    • Digital Fame: Gained through social media platforms like Instagram, TikTok, or YouTube.
    • Local Fame: Recognized within a specific community or region.
    • Professional Fame: Established through expertise in a particular field or industry.

    Identifying the type of fame you aspire to achieve will help you tailor your strategies and focus your efforts more effectively.

    SEO Strategies for Enhancing Your Digital Presence

    Search engine optimization (SEO) plays a vital role in increasing your visibility online. Implement the following SEO strategies to boost your digital presence:

    • Use relevant keywords in your content and metadata.
    • Optimize your images with alt tags and descriptive filenames.
    • Build high-quality backlinks from reputable websites.
    • Ensure your website is mobile-friendly and loads quickly.

    By incorporating these strategies into your digital presence, you can improve your search rankings and attract more organic traffic.

    Measuring Success: Tracking Your Progress

    Measuring your success is crucial for evaluating the effectiveness of your strategies and making informed decisions. Use key performance indicators (KPIs) to track your progress and identify areas for improvement.

    Common KPIs for measuring success in fame include:

    • Follower growth rate
    • Engagement metrics (likes, comments, shares)
    • Website traffic and conversion rates
    • Audience demographics and behavior

    Regularly review your KPIs to assess your performance and adjust your strategies accordingly. Celebrate your achievements and learn from your setbacks to continue growing and evolving as a public figure.
